What the OP is talking about and what you are talking about have nothing at all to do with each other. In fact what the OP is talking about is Paypal's one-time use debit card feature (only available to US paypal accounts right now). Because the numbers are one time use only they are arguable infinitly more secure than any normal credit card because the number can't be stolen (well it can be, but it is useless).

OP - To open a US registerted Paypal account that is valid for debit cards and virtual debit cards you have to have two things.

First, you need a US mailing address with which to do the next two things. A USPS "PO Box" may work, but you are probably better off getting a private mailbox at a company. Look through the yellow pages or online at your nearest border town, you will probably find plenty. I have one here that costs only $25 / year, believe it or not.

Second, you need a US bank account. No I do not mean a Canadian account in USD, I mean an account at a US bank. Lots of US banks will open accounts for Canadians, this is not an issue, you can do this with a simple trip over the border by showing your passport. When you open this account, make sure the above US address is either the primary account address, or if they won't do this because your passport has your Canadian one, make it a secondary "mailing" address. Most banks have this function. Then, make sure you get a Visa/MC debit card for your bank account.

Once you get your debit card and activate it, you are all set to open your US paypal account. Sign up as a new Paypal user, using your US mailing address. Add your US bank account and go throug the verification procedure - this is where Paypal deposits a small amount in your bank account and you check it with your online banking or other means and enter the amount they deposited). After this is done, which takes just 1-2 days, add your debit card as a credit card. This will allow Paypal to validate the address you entered when you opened the Paypal account.

Now you're all set! You have a US Paypal account with a US bank account and US credit card, all verified. You can now sign up for the Paypal debit card and the virtual Paypal debit cards.

The last step you probably should do after this is all working is go to Target and open a RedCard Visa - they allow Canadians to open these. With this added to your Paypal account, you now also have a US credit line, so you don't have to always make sure you have funds in your US account, you can just pay the Target bill monthly!
